Hyderabad is located in the south central part of India, in the state of Telangana. Its coordinates are roughly 17°23′ North latitude and 78°29′ East longitude. Known historically as the "City of Pearls," it is now a massive global hub for technology and business. The city perfectly mixes its old history with modern roads, parks, and office zones. This makes it a top choice for families, working professionals, and property investors.

The city is growing outward rapidly. This growth moves along the wide paths of the Nehru Outer Ring Road (ORR). New neighborhoods are popping up around the city edges, offering large housing projects with plenty of open green space.

The Big Shift to West Hyderabad

The western side of Hyderabad is seeing the biggest real estate boom today. Old tech hubs like Madhapur are now fully packed. Because of this, new commercial and housing projects have moved further down the Outer Ring Road.

The opening of ORR Exit 2 at Kollur changed the city map completely. Nearby areas like Tellapur and Velimela are now premium neighborhoods. Residents can drive to the Financial District and Kokapet in just 15 minutes without facing city traffic. These areas sit right next to the beautiful, 3,500-acre green campus of ICRISAT, which means the air stays clean and fresh.
